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Dwarf Fat-tailed Jerboa | Mountain Coati |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class same | Mammalia (Mammals)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Carnivora (Carnivorans) |
| Family | Dipodidae | Procyonidae (Raccoons) |
| Genus | Pygeretmus | Nasua |
| Species | Pygeretmus pumilio | Nasua olivacea |
Evolutionary Relationship
Dwarf Fat-tailed Jerboa and Mountain Coati share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(Mammals)
